Improvement and Application Research of Pilot-scale Product Line of Biology-base Epoxy Hardener

Abstract: In order to resolve the problems of material bonded stirrer in reactor, insufficiency condensation of gas and off-gas exceed standard in the pilot-scale product line of biology-base epoxy hardener, the process system was reformed. The feed pipe was lengthened, the feed was directly added into the eddy range of stirrer and timely reacted with the material in the reactor, which could reduce the viscosity of material and resolve the bond problem. And the heat exchanging area of the condenser was checked on the basis of heat load of vapor and the old condenser was changed so that the content of the non-condensable organic gas reduced. By improving the production line, the off-gas reached the environmental requirements and the production efficiency improved with the productivity increasing fourfold.
